Chicken Shawarma Garlic Sauce

Mouthwatering Chicken Shawarma with Garlic Sauce Delight

Try this Chicken Shawarma Garlic Sauce recipe, transforming chicken into a scrumptious Middle Eastern dish that's rich in flavor and customizable.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 15 minutes
Marinating Time 3 hours
Total Time 3 hours 30 minutes
Servings: 4 servings
Course: Sauces
Cuisine: Middle Eastern
Calories: 450

Ingredients
  

For the Marinade
  • 1 cup Greek Yogurt substitute with coconut yogurt for a dairy-free option
  • 2 tablespoons Olive Oil
  • 2 tablespoons Lemon Juice fresh juice preferred
  • 4 cloves Minced Garlic remove green sprouts for milder taste
  • 2 teaspoons Cumin
  • 2 teaspoons Coriander
  • 1 teaspoon Cardamom do not swap out
  • 1 teaspoon Smoked Paprika
  • 1 teaspoon Turmeric
  • 1 teaspoon Cinnamon
  • 1/2 teaspoon Cayenne Pepper adjust to taste
  • to taste Salt personalize based on preference
  • to taste Black Pepper personalize based on preference
For the Protein
  • 1 pound Chicken Thighs preferred for juiciness and flavor retention
For the Garlic Sauce
  • 4 cloves Minced Garlic use fresh garlic for best results
  • to taste Salt adjust to taste
  • 1/2 cup Olive Oil gradually added while mixing
  • 2 tablespoons Lemon Juice can be adjusted for tanginess
  • to taste Ice Water to thin sauce if needed

Equipment

  • large mixing bowl
  • Food Processor
  • large skillet or grill pan

Method
 

Preparation
  1. Whisk together Greek yogurt, olive oil, and lemon juice until smooth and creamy.
  2. Add minced garlic, cumin, coriander, cardamom, smoked paprika, turmeric, cinnamon, cayenne, salt, and black pepper.
  3. Coat the chicken with the marinade and refrigerate for at least 3 hours or overnight.
  4. Combine minced garlic with a pinch of salt in a food processor; add olive oil and lemon juice.
  5. Cook marinated chicken in a hot skillet for 3-4 minutes on each side until charred.
  6. Serve the chicken in pita bread, drizzle with garlic sauce, and add toppings as desired.

Notes

Marinate chicken overnight for enhanced flavor. Use full-fat yogurt for richness.
